the great and little livermere charitable trust

The charity supports elderly people. The Great And Little Livermere Charitable Trust is a registered charity whose purpose is the prevention or relief of poverty. It delivers its work by making grants to individuals. The charity is based in Bury St. Edmunds and operates in Suffolk.

Activities & Mission

To provide charity to elderly people who have resided in Great and Little Livermere for more than two years and are in receipt of a pension.
